This research investigates the long-term effects of mirikizumab in children and adolescents aged 2 to 19 years with moderate-to-severe ulcerative colitis or Crohn's disease. The study is designed as a Phase 3, multicenter, open-label extension trial aiming to assess the ongoing safety and efficacy of this treatment in pediatric participants. It includes those who have completed previous related studies and are expected to benefit from continued mirikizumab treatment. Participants will receive mirikizumab either by subcutaneous injection or intravenous infusion as part of this extended treatment. The study may last approximately 172 weeks and involve up to 44 visits over this period. There is also a possibility for participants to continue receiving treatment through a Continued Access Period after the main study. Throughout the study, participants will be regularly monitored with clinical assessments to determine remission status using the Modified Mayo Score for ulcerative colitis and the Pediatric Crohn's Disease Activity Index for Crohn's disease at week 52. Safety and efficacy will be closely followed, including the evaluation of any adverse events or changes in disease activity, ensuring comprehensive long-term observation.

Researchers are evaluating how well oral icotrokinra works, its safety, and how well patients tolerate it in adults and adolescents with moderately to severely active ulcerative colitis, a chronic condition where the colon lining becomes inflamed and develops ulcers. This is a Phase 3 study aimed at finding effective treatments for this condition using a rigorous comparison. Participants will receive either icotrokinra tablets or placebo tablets taken by mouth. The study includes an induction phase and a maintenance phase, with adults participating in a randomized, double-blind, placebo-controlled design, while adolescents join an open-label maintenance study. Throughout the study, researchers will monitor clinical remission rates at 12 weeks during induction and at 40 weeks during maintenance. Participants will undergo assessments including endoscopic evaluations and pregnancy tests for females of childbearing potential. Safety and tolerability will be closely observed, with the total study duration covering both induction and maintenance periods.

Researchers are conducting two related studies called RADICAL PC1 and RADICAL PC2 focused on men diagnosed with prostate cancer. RADICAL PC1 follows men within one year of their prostate cancer diagnosis or who have recently started androgen deprivation therapy (ADT). The goal is to understand factors linked to developing cardiovascular disease in these men, especially related to ADT. RADICAL PC2 is a randomized controlled trial within RADICAL PC1 that tests a systematic approach to improving heart health and lifestyle risk factors in this population. The treatments studied include behavioral advice on healthy nutrition, exercise including strength and resistance training, and smoking cessation support if needed. Drug treatments include prescriptions of low to moderate dose statins and ACE inhibitors or angiotensin receptor blockers for controlling blood pressure above 130 mmHg. The intervention targets men newly diagnosed or recently starting ADT, and treatment is personalized based on cardiovascular risk. Participants engage in assessments to monitor heart-related outcomes such as death, heart attacks, strokes, heart failure, or arterial revascularization over 3 to 5 years. The study tracks cardiovascular health and lifestyle factors throughout this period to evaluate the effectiveness of the interventions. Safety and progress are closely monitored to understand impacts on long-term outcomes in men with prostate cancer undergoing ADT.

Researchers are evaluating ziltivekimab as a treatment for people living with heart failure and inflammation. This Phase 3 study compares ziltivekimab to a placebo in participants with heart failure who have mild to preserved ejection fraction and systemic inflammation. The study aims to assess the effect of ziltivekimab on cardiovascular death, heart failure hospitalization, or urgent heart failure visits over a period of up to 4 years. Participants will receive monthly injections of either ziltivekimab or a placebo using a pre-filled syringe or a pen-injector. The study medication is administered subcutaneously once a month for up to 4 years. The trial includes up to 20 clinic visits during which participants will be monitored and assessed. During the study, participants will use a study app on their phone to record all injections and complete questionnaires. Researchers will monitor participants for key outcomes like cardiovascular events and heart failure episodes from the time of randomization until the end of the study. Safety and health status will be regularly evaluated throughout the study period, which may last up to 48 months.

Researchers are evaluating the effect of a triple therapy inhaler called BGF MDI containing budesonide, glycopyrronium, and formoterol fumarate compared with a dual therapy inhaler called GFF MDI containing glycopyrronium and formoterol fumarate in people with Chronic Obstructive Pulmonary Disease (COPD) who have a higher risk of heart and lung problems. This Phase III randomized, double-blind, parallel group study takes place at multiple centers and focuses on cardiopulmonary outcomes in these patients. Participants receive either the BGF MDI 320/14.4/9.6 micrograms twice daily or the GFF MDI 14.4/9.6 micrograms twice daily. The treatments are inhaled using metered dose inhalers. The study compares these two therapies over time to see how they affect the time until the first severe heart or lung event occurs. The study design ensures that neither participants nor researchers know which treatment is given to reduce bias. During the study, participants will have regular visits to the study site or virtual visits to complete assessments. Researchers will monitor lung function, symptoms, and blood tests, including blood eosinophil counts and COPD assessment test scores. The main outcome measured is the time to the first severe cardiac or COPD event, with follow-up lasting up to three years. Safety and adherence to treatment will also be closely observed throughout the study period.

Researchers are evaluating the safety and effectiveness of eloralintide, a drug given by injection, in adults who are obese or overweight but do not have type 2 diabetes. This Phase 3 study includes both a main phase and an extension phase to understand the drug's impact on body weight and overall health in this population. The study aims to compare eloralintide with a placebo to see how well it works in reducing weight. Participants will receive either eloralintide or a placebo, both administered under the skin once a week. The main study phase will last about 75 weeks, during which participants will be regularly monitored. Those participants who have prediabetes will have the option to continue into an extension phase lasting an additional 2 years to further assess long-term effects. During the study, participants will have their body weight measured at the start and throughout the trial, with the primary outcome being the percent change in body weight at week 64 compared to baseline. Researchers will also monitor safety and any side effects. Participants will be asked about their weight history and health conditions, and they must maintain stable body weight before joining. The total involvement time for most participants will be about 75 weeks, with longer follow-up for some.

Researchers are investigating the safety and effectiveness of eloralintide compared to a placebo in adults with persistent obesity or overweight. This includes people with or without type 2 diabetes who are already on stable weekly incretin therapy. The study is a phase 3, randomized, double-blind trial focusing on this specific group to better understand treatment outcomes. Participants will receive either eloralintide or a placebo, both given by subcutaneous injection once a week. The study compares these two treatments over the course of the trial. Participants must continue their stable incretin therapy throughout the study period. The study lasts about 80 weeks in total. Researchers will monitor changes in body weight from the start of treatment to week 64 as the main outcome. Participants will have regular assessments to track their health, safety, and treatment effects during this time.

Researchers are evaluating the effects of guselkumab, a medication targeting the IL-23 pathway, in children aged 2 to 17 years with moderately to severely active Crohn's Disease. This Phase 3 study aims to assess both clinical and endoscopic improvement by the end of one year of treatment, focusing on participants who responded to guselkumab after 12 weeks. Participants receive guselkumab either as an injection under the skin or through an intravenous infusion. The study measures effectiveness at Week 52, following initial response at Week 12, to determine remission rates and healing observed via endoscopy. Throughout the study, children will be closely monitored with clinical assessments, endoscopic exams, and evaluation of disease activity scores. Researchers will track safety and treatment response over the 52-week period to understand guselkumab's role in managing pediatric Crohn's Disease.

Researchers are evaluating the effectiveness and safety of icotrokinra in adults with moderately to severely active Crohn's disease, a chronic condition causing severe inflammation in the intestinal tract. This Phase 2b/3 study aims to understand how well icotrokinra works compared to a placebo in improving symptoms and intestinal healing in this patient group. Participants will receive either icotrokinra or a matching placebo orally every day. The study includes both induction and maintenance phases where researchers assess clinical and endoscopic responses at specific time points, such as Week 12 and Week 40, to determine treatment effects over time. Throughout the study, participants will undergo various assessments including clinical evaluations, endoscopic exams, and safety monitoring. Researchers will measure outcomes like clinical response, clinical remission, and endoscopic healing at Weeks 12 and 40. The study involves regular monitoring to track the participants' health and treatment adherence over the duration of the trial.

Researchers are evaluating mirikizumab in children and adolescents aged 2 to 17 years with Crohn's disease, including those with fistulizing disease and active inflammation in the colon, ileum, or both. This Phase 3 study aims to assess how well mirikizumab works, its safety, tolerability, and how it is absorbed in the body for pediatric participants who have moderately to severely active Crohn's disease and a history of inadequate response or intolerance to other treatments. Participants will be randomly assigned to receive mirikizumab either intravenously or by injection under the skin. The study consists of a 12-week induction period to start treatment, followed by a maintenance period lasting up to Week 52, and a safety follow-up period continuing for up to 16 weeks after treatment. The entire study will last about 74 weeks and may include up to 19 visits for treatment and assessments. During the study, participants will undergo evaluations including endoscopy to assess disease activity, clinical assessments using the Pediatric Crohn's Disease Activity Index (PCDAI), and monitoring for treatment response and remission at Weeks 12 and 52. Safety and tolerability will be closely followed throughout the study and during the safety follow-up. The main outcomes measured are the percentage of participants achieving clinical and endoscopic response over the study period.
